This MEYLE stabilizer link rod, part number 30-16 060 0034, is engineered to restore and enhance your vehicle's suspension performance. It plays a crucial role in connecting the stabilizer bar to the suspension components, effectively reducing body roll during cornering and improving overall vehicle control. Crafted with durable materials, this link rod is built to withstand the rigors of daily driving. Its precise design ensures a perfect fit and reliable operation, contributing to a quieter and more comfortable ride. Replacing worn stabilizer links can significantly improve steering response and prevent uneven tire wear. Choosing MEYLE means opting for quality and reliability.
